BTEC National Diploma in Sport
Sports Development and Fitness
This qualification is equivalent to 3 ‘A’ levels and involves the study of a number of different units over 2 years. Examples of units include:
- Sport in Society
- Health and Safety in Sport
- Sports Development
- Sports Massage
- Work Experience
- Practical Sport
BTEC Nationals are designed to provide specialist work-related qualifications in a range of sectors. They have been developed to provide preparation for university, employment and/or to provide career development opportunities for those already in work. Assessment is undertaken through a variety of coursework activities, e.g. presentations, written work, diary/logbook or through poster presentations.
The ‘Sports Development and Fitness’ route complements the range of activities aimed at improving the health of the nation. This includes the development of local authority sports and leisure strategies that require enhanced roles for sports development staff. This includes coaches and trainers as well as sports development officers. They provide the knowledge, understanding and skills for learners wishing to enter a career in sporting performance, coaching and training or outdoor education.

Physical Education
We are looking for enthusiastic, talented and committed students to join the AS/A level Physical Education course, which is ever increasing in popularity and as a subject goes from strength to strength.
During your studies you will complete two practical studies and coursework. In addition the following areas are also covered:
- Anatomy and Physiology
- History of Sport Sports Psychology
- Skill and Contemporary Studies
During the AS/A level, you will have the opportunity to represent the college, coach in primary schools, organise festivals and gain awards in a variety of different sports. Fitness testing and goal setting are key areas of focus throughout the course. At Bishop Challoner Catholic College this idea is fully embraced with the use of a brand new health suite and visits to local university facilities. AS/A level Physical Education complements many other subject areas, e.g. Biology and Psychology and will allow you to apply for a variety of university courses including Sports Science and Recreation and Leisure Management. It also provides an excellent pathway into management, the armed forces and teaching.
